Features
1. Wide Input Voltage Range: It operates efficiently with input voltages ranging from 3V to 17V, making it versatile for various applications.
2. Output Voltage: Adjustable output voltage ranging from 0.9V to 6V, supporting diverse power requirements.
3. Efficiency: Delivers high efficiency up to 95%, which minimizes heat generation and power loss.
4. Output Current: Capable of providing up to 0.5A continuous output current.
5. Low Quiescent Current: Features a low quiescent current of 17 µA, contributing to increased battery life in portable applications.
6. Switching Frequency: Has a fixed switching frequency of 2.25 MHz, allowing for smaller external components and compact design.
7. Soft Start and Power Good Indicator: Incorporates soft-start functionality and a power good output for reliable power-up sequences.
8. Protection Features: Includes thermal shutdown, overcurrent protection, and undervoltage lockout for enhanced reliability.
These features make the TPS62170DSGR suitable for applications like industrial and battery-powered systems where size, efficiency, and flexibility are critical.
Pinout
1. EN: Enable pin to turn the device on or off.
2. GND: Ground reference.
3. SW: Switch node, connected to the inductor.
4. VIN: Input supply voltage.
5. FB: Feedback pin for setting the output voltage.
6. PG: Power good indicator, an open-drain output that indicates if the output voltage is within regulation.
7. VOS: Output voltage sense pin, used for voltage regulation.
8. NC: No internal connection, often used for thermal relief in PCB layouts.
This device is designed for low power applications, offering high efficiency and a wide input voltage range. It is commonly used for powering microcontrollers and other low-power digital circuits.
